What is mentioned in the Bible regarding Jacob’s ladder?

In a transformative moment during his journey, Jacob dreams of a magnificent ladder stretching from earth to heaven, a vision that signifies a profound connection between the divine and humanity. This celestial structure is alive with angels ascending and descending, symbolizing God’s ongoing interaction with the world.
